Regular Village Board meetings are typically held at 7:00 p.m., the first three Tuesdays of each month in Council Chambers of Village Hall (room 201), 123 Madison St. When a Regular Meeting falls on a holiday, the meeting typically is held the following night. The Village Board also meets in special sessions from time to time. However, dates and times of Special Meetings can vary and may change.

Overview
Overview
GovHR has developed a position announcement for the Village Manager Search based on stakeholder feedback that included interviews with the Village President, Village Trustees, and Department Directors, meetings held with members of the business community, social service, non-profit and religious organizations, chairs of Village commissions, governmental partners, and the community at large (in person and remote), and surveys that included both community-wide and employee-specific feedback.

GovHR is seeking feedback and approval of the overall position announcement and attached ad source list, and would like to discuss any residency requirements with the Personnel Committee.

Anticipated Future Actions/Commitments
Recommendation
The Personnel Committee shall review and approve a Recruitment Brochure
The Personnel Committee shall receive a recruitment report and shortlist top candidates.
The Personnel Committee shall conduct first round interviews with shortlisted candidates.
The Village Board shall reduce candidate pool to 2-3 finalists.
Second round candidates shall meet with the Village Board.
The Village Board shall appoint the Village Manager.
